Malaysia - Export of Fresh or Chilled Swine Cuts
Since 2014, Malaysia Export of Fresh or Chilled Swine Cuts was down by 0.9% year on year. With $3,337,616.17 in 2019, the country was number 32 comparing other countries in Export of Fresh or Chilled Swine Cuts. Malaysia is overtaken by Lithuania, which was ranked number 31 with $3,840,802.87 and is followed by Serbia with $3,030,708. Germany ranked the highest with $2,294,023,408.44 in 2019, +4.5% versus 2018. Spain, United States and Canada resp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. South Korea witnessed the best average annual growth at +161.7% per year, while Belarus witnessed the worst performance at -64.6% per year.
